Why homeowners Call After Hours
homeowners call when it is convenient for them, not when it is convenient for you. Working homeowners cannot call during the day because they are at their own jobs. Evening and weekend calls are often their only option. They search for chimney sweeping at 8 PM, find your listing, and call.
After-hours callers are also some of the highest-intent leads. A homeowner calling at 7 PM about chimney fire with smoke entering the home is not comparison shopping. They need help now. The first chimney company to answer that call books the job. The others get voicemail that never gets returned.

Options for After-Hours Coverage
Three options exist. First, pay staff to work nights and weekends. This costs $40,000-60,000 per year for round-the-clock coverage and creates quality-of-life issues for your employees. Second, use a traditional answering service that takes messages for $300-800 per month but does not book appointments.

Handling After-Hours Emergencies for chimney companies
Not every after-hours call is an emergency, but some are. A homeowner calling about chimney fire with smoke entering the home at 11 PM needs immediate help. Your after-hours system needs to distinguish between emergencies that require tonight and routine requests that can wait until morning.
